I have had to attend the hospital to see my consultant and for blood tests. Overall it's one of the nicest hospitals I have been to. It's small friendly and there is ample parking. This unfortunately brings me on to my main gripe. There are plenty of disabled spaces, but I was very disappointed to see that about 1 in 3 were occupied by people not displaying a blue badge. In fact, one of the cars parked in a disabled space was displaying a staff parking pass. As a blue badge holder myself I think that this is nothing short of disgraceful. This would not be allowed in a normal car park any where else and should not really be allowed at a hospital car park.
